Seamless X Window Emulation with Reflection X
Reflection X by WRQ, Inc. provides reliable and efficient X Window System emulation, making remote Unix and Linux application access simple and effective for Windows users.
With Reflection X, users can run multiple remote sessions simultaneously and customize their settings for each session. This helps improve productivity and makes it easier to manage multiple applications at once. The interface is user-friendly, with simple navigation and clear labeling of functions.
One notable feature of Reflection X is its ability to support X11, TCP/IP, and DECnet protocols, ensuring compatibility with a wide range of systems. The software also includes advanced session management capabilities, such as the ability to save sessions and resume them later.
For organizations that need to provide remote access to critical applications, Reflection X by WRQ, Inc. is a reliable choice that offers powerful features and a user-friendly interface.

FAQ
What is Reflection X?
Reflection X is a product developed by WRQ, Inc. It is a powerful PC X server that allows users to run X Window system applications on their Windows-based computers.
What platforms does Reflection X support?
Reflection X supports various Windows operating systems including Windows 10, Windows 8, Windows 7, and Windows Server. It also provides support for UNIX and Linux platforms.
What features does Reflection X offer?
Reflection X offers a wide range of features, including session persistence, multi-session support, secure data transfer, centralized administration, and integration with other WRQ products.
Is Reflection X compatible with different X Window system environments?
Yes, Reflection X is designed to be compatible with various X Window system environments such as Motif, CDE, KDE, and GNOME.
Can I customize the Reflection X interface?
Yes, Reflection X provides customization options to tailor the interface according to user preferences. This includes font and color settings, window management configurations, and keyboard mapping.
